This One Pan Tortellini with Sausage is the ultimate solution for busy weeknights when you need a comforting, flavorful meal without a sink full of dishes. By cooking the savory Italian sausage, aromatic garlic, and tender cheese tortellini all in one skillet, the flavors meld together beautifully to create a restaurant-quality dinner in under 30 minutes. It is a hearty, crowd-pleasing dish that strikes the perfect balance between simple preparation and rich, satisfying taste.
The beauty of this recipe lies in its versatility and efficiency. Whether you prefer a classic marinara base or a luscious tomato cream sauce, the tortellini releases its natural starches directly into the pan, thickening the sauce to perfection as it simmers. With the addition of fresh baby spinach for a pop of color and nutrition, this complete meal is as wholesome as it is delicious, making it a reliable go-to for family dinners or a quick solo feast.
Key Ingredients
- 1 pound Italian sausage links, casings removed
- 20 ounces refrigerated cheese tortellini
- 24 ounces marinara sauce
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 2 cups fresh baby spinach
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Heat the olive oil in a large skillet or deep pan over medium-high heat.
- Add the sausage meat to the pan, breaking it into small crumbles with a wooden spoon, and cook until browned and fully cooked through.
- Add the minced garlic to the skillet and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ant.
- Pour in the marinara sauce and chicken broth, stirring to combine and sc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the pan.
- Add the refrigerated tortellini to the liquid, ensuring they are mostly submerged, and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.
- Cover the pan and cook for 5–7 minutes, or until the tortellini are tender and have reached an internal temperature of 162°F.
- Stir in the fresh baby spinach and cook for 1–2 minutes until the leaves are just wilted.
- Sprinkle the shredded mozzarella and grated Parmesan cheese over the top.
- Cover the pan for another minute until the cheese is completely melted and bubbly, then serve immediately.
